| // https://developer.android.com/reference/android/bluetooth/BluetoothServerSocket.html. |
| class BluetoothServerSocket : public api::BluetoothServerSocket { |
| public: |
| BluetoothServerSocket(const std::string service_name, |
| const std::string service_uuid); |
| |
| ~BluetoothServerSocket() override; |
| |
| // https://developer.android.com/reference/android/bluetooth/BluetoothServerSocket.html#accept() |
| // |
| // Blocks until either: |
| // - at least one incoming connection request is available, or |
| // - ServerSocket is closed. |
| // On success, returns connected socket, ready to exchange data. |
| // Returns nullptr on error. |
| // Once error is reported, it is permanent, and ServerSocket has to be closed. |
| std::unique_ptr<api::BluetoothSocket> Accept() override; |
| |
| // https://developer.android.com/reference/android/bluetooth/BluetoothServerSocket.html#close() |
| // |
| // Returns Exception::kIo on error, Exception::kSuccess otherwise. |
| Exception Close() override; |
| |
| Exception StartListening(bool radioDiscoverable); |
| |
| void SetScanMode(bool radioDiscoverable) { |
| StopAdvertising(); |
| radio_discoverable_ = radioDiscoverable; |
| StartAdvertising(); |
| } |
| |
| private: |
| void InitializeServiceSdpAttributes(RfcommServiceProvider rfcommProvider, |
| std::string service_name); |
| |
| Exception StartAdvertising(); |
| void StopAdvertising(); |
| |
| // This is used to store sockets in case Accept hasn't been called. Once |
| // Accept has been called the socket is popped from the queue and returned to |
| // the caller |
| std::queue<std::unique_ptr<BluetoothSocket>> bluetooth_sockets_; |
| |
| StreamSocketListener stream_socket_listener_; |
| winrt::event_token listener_token_; |
| CRITICAL_SECTION critical_section_; |
| bool closed_ = false; |
| bool radio_discoverable_; |
| |
| const std::string service_name_; |
| const std::string service_uuid_; |
| |
| RfcommServiceProvider rfcomm_provider_; |
| }; |
